Pierre Gasly’s F1 Canadian GP Qualifying: A Rollercoaster of Emotions and High Stakes for Tomorrow

In a heart-pounding qualifying session for the Canadian Grand Prix, Pierre Gasly’s tenth-place finish left him with a mixed bag of emotions. The AlphaTauri driver pushed the limits in Q3, aiming to improve his position, but a costly mistake at Turn 10 sent his car spinning, triggering yellow flags and disrupting the flying laps of other drivers like Max Verstappen and Oscar Piastri.

Gasly took full responsibility for the error, acknowledging the missed opportunity for a better result. Despite the setback, he found solace in his overall performance, especially compared to Alpine’s struggles during practice sessions. Gasly’s pace in Q2 closely matched Liam Lawson’s, who secured a sixth-place spot on the grid.

Reflecting on his qualifying run, Gasly admitted, “I was pushing hard. I made a mistake. I felt like I had something in the last corner from my lap in Q2, and I went for it. Unfortunately, when I turned, I couldn’t rotate the car the way I wanted. I missed the apex, kept the power, tried to turn the car, and in the end, it didn’t go as I wanted. I’m not happy about it.” Despite the error, Gasly remained optimistic, pointing out the team’s strong showings in Q1 and Q2 after a challenging practice period.

Gasly emphasized the importance of starting in the top 10, noting that their best races this season have stemmed from Q3 appearances. With a solid starting position, he highlighted the significance of strategic decisions and battling competitors without the need for significant overtaking. The French driver expressed eagerness for the race day, confident in their competitive position and poised for a strong performance.
